One picture will always stay in my mind and it was racing piper IOD
keelboats at the Scottish Schools week. We caught it on video too. Two
Pipers were going down wind and both crews were hanging from the
shrouds to project the most jib area possible. One was on port and the
other starboard. The crews were right next to each other, and we heard
a bit of mumbling between them, then from no-where the small guy on the
starboard boat karate kicks the guy hanging next to him on the opposing
boat. I think he then shouted protest because he was on the starboard
boat and contact had been made. We were all in hysterics watching it
back on video, becuase no-one had been injured and it was just the guy
on the starboard boat trying to scare the other boat. Coincedently, the
Kung-Fu artist was 14, less than 5 foot and from Dunoon if that helps
you build a picture of it in your mind.........

Recently has to be sailing in the fog on the Forth. We could only see a few metres ahead of us in a 49er that was wanting to really power up. Luckily, we had a rib out to watch us train or we would have been stuffed on finding our way back in. The scary thing is there is two massive bridges on the Forth and container boats hammer up it at some pace, but I suppose that all added to the fun!!!!
